Karachi (HRNW): Chairman of Muttahida Qaumi Movement-Pakistan (MQM-P) Dr. Khalid Maqbool Siddiqui has said that provinces are administrative units and new provinces should be created on an administrative basis wherever needed.
Addressing a press conference, Dr. Khalid Maqbool Siddiqui said that MQM-P has decided to celebrate the month of independence with all its traditions and details this year. He said that a gathering of Pakistan’s business community was recently held in Islamabad, where their longstanding viewpoint that provinces are only administrative units was supported.
He stated that Pakistan is the motherland of all citizens and that all four provinces are integral parts of Pakistan. He said that the country is not divisible, while provinces exist as administrative units for better governance and public facilitation.
Dr. Khalid Maqbool Siddiqui said Pakistan’s four provinces represent linguistic identities, but emphasized that provinces should be formed on administrative grounds wherever required.
He said Pakistan does not need a democracy whose benefits do not reach ordinary citizens. According to him, a democracy without empowered grassroots-level governments remains incomplete.
The MQM-P leader said that even those responsible for protecting Pakistan’s borders are now acknowledging certain realities. He described corruption as a force damaging the country’s economy and society and said that those who turned Pakistan into a marketplace must be held accountable.
He stressed that without empowered third-tier local governments, democracy remains weak. He added that considering the division of administrative units as treason reflects a different mindset.
Dr. Khalid Maqbool Siddiqui invited the people of Sindh to participate in Independence Month celebrations and said that current circumstances require greater national unity. He announced that a national poetry gathering would also be organized during the month.
He said MQM-P representatives have started Independence Month activities by paying tribute at Mazar-e-Quaid, while flag-hoisting ceremonies will be held across all union councils and towns.
He further stated that MQM-P does not need the government or assemblies; rather, he claimed that the assemblies need public representatives.
